Why choosing the best installer issues more than the equipment brand

Most modern-day Tier 1 solar panels and inverters do well and carry bankable warranties. The differentiation, specifically amongst solar firms in Fairfield, shows up in the engineering and follow-through. I have actually strolled jobs where a mindful crew added 2 added feet of channel and conserved a homeowner future leakages, and others where a hurried work left joint boxes hidden under insulation. Both made use of fine devices. One will run quietly for 25 years, the other will need callbacks.

Good photovoltaic panel installers do 3 things consistently. They size systems to the utility rate and your use instead of the roofing system area. They specify parts that match those goals, for instance microinverters for intricate roofs or a string inverter with optimizers where suitable. And they implement details: blinking every roofing penetration, labeling according to code, and commissioning the surveillance so you can actually see your production.

In Fairfield, those routines matter because neighborhood rates, climate, and permitting each impose sensible restraints. On the California side, Web Energy Metering 3.0 reshaped export values and made battery coupling more appealing. In Connecticut, the Residential Renewable resource Solutions program supplies a choice between a Buy-All toll or Netting, and that changes how installers size systems about daytime versus evening usage. An installer that stays in the paperwork and business economics weekly will certainly align your layout to those rules so your return holds up.

Fairfield, California vs. Fairfield, Connecticut: the regional context that forms design

Fairfield exists in greater than one state, and the energy policies are not compatible. Knowing which Fairfield you remain in guides your solar energy installation in different directions.

Fairfield, California

    Utility: Most homes take service from PG&E. That implies time-of-use rates and NEM 3.0 for new jobs, with export credits that vary by hour and month and are less than retail prices in peak-higher periods. Weather and manufacturing: Anticipate 1,300 to 1,700 kWh per kW each year depending upon tilt, azimuth, and shading. The environment is bright with summer inland heat and moderate wintertimes, so southern and western roofings create strong mid-day power that may not constantly command high export rates. Incentives: The government Investment Tax Credit report stays at 30 percent for certifying jobs. California's Self-Generation Incentive Program supplies refunds for batteries, with higher motivations for consumers in specific fire-threat tiers or medical baseline programs. Neighborhood property tax exemption for energetic solar is in effect at the state level for qualifying systems. Design implications: Given NEM 3.0, right-sizing the range to reduce the export excess and charging a battery for night usage can raise savings. A 7 to 11 kWh battery prevails for moderate homes, larger for larger tons or backup goals.

Fairfield, Connecticut

    Utility: Eversource or United Illuminating, depending on the address. Connecticut utilizes the Residential Renewable resource Solutions program, where you select between the Buy-All toll, which spends for all manufacturing at a fixed rate and you get all usage at retail, or the Netting tariff, which nets energy over certain intervals with dealt with renewable resource debt payments. Weather and manufacturing: Anticipate roughly 1,100 to 1,350 kWh per kW per year. Winters, roofing snow, and steeper pitches reduce annual output contrasted to Northern The golden state. Trees issue a lot more in lots of neighborhoods. Incentives: The very same 30 percent government tax obligation debt uses. Connecticut's program pays for renewable resource credit ratings over a 20-year term under either tariff, and the Connecticut Environment-friendly Financial institution plays a role in management and financing alternatives. Real estate tax exceptions may use at the community level, and sales tax relief can apply to solar equipment. Design ramifications: Without The golden state's NEM 3.0 export contour, the economics frequently favor uncomplicated systems sized to match yearly use under the chosen toll. Batteries can be beneficial for durability and need versatility, however the pure costs savings situation is various than in California.

If you are examining solar firms Fairfield alongside, verify they are fluent in your energy's toll and your town's permit process. Ask for a manufacturing quote that mentions local weather data, and a savings projection tied to your actual price schedule.

Reading quotes like a pro: the five line items that matter

Every photovoltaic panel installation quote has its very own design, which makes apples-to-apples hard. Systematize your contrast on a handful of information. First, the system size in DC kW and the anticipated air conditioning yearly manufacturing in kWh. Those two numbers frame your cost per watt and your price per kWh generated. Second, tools brands and design numbers, not just marketing tiers. Third, the guarantee pile: component, inverter, and craftsmanship, with that pays for labor on a substitute. 4th, the accessory method for your details roof covering kind, whether composition shingle, ceramic tile, or metal. Fifth, the rate schedule or tariff presumptions utilized in the savings model.

For prices, varies help calibrate expectations. In 2025, property systems in The golden state and Connecticut commonly price between 2.50 and 4.00 bucks per watt before motivations, with higher numbers for little systems, complex roofing systems, or premium modules. Batteries add about 900 to 1,500 dollars per kWh of storage space set up, once more with purposeful variant by brand, electric job extent, and incentives. A 7 kW range could land near 17,500 to 28,000 dollars prior to the 30 percent tax obligation credit rating. Put another way, if a quote looks much outside those bands, comprehend why. A steep Tudor roof with slate and several ranges justified a 30 percent premium on one job I reviewed, while a ground install with trenching surpassed roof-mount pricing by comparable margins because of excavation and racking.

The permit, set up, and PTO timeline without the guesswork

There is a rhythm to a typical solar panel mount. After the website go to and final layout sign-off, the installer submits the building and electric licenses. In parallel, they request energy interconnection. When authorizations are in hand, they arrange your installment team. Roofing system help an average 7 to 10 kW system takes one to three days, electrical tie-in another half day, and examinations comply with. When the city inspector signs off, the utility examines the meter configuration and problems Permission to Operate. Surveillance is commissioned either at inspection or PTO, depending upon the utility.

Some timetables drift. 3 points frequently trigger hold-ups: energy response time, a main panel upgrade, or a roofing fixing that appears on set up day. A candid installer will certainly advise you if your main circuit box looks undersized at 100 amps with multiple tandems already in position, and will include the likely cost and timeline. In Fairfield, The golden state, some homes constructed in the 1970s and 1980s call for upgrades to 200 amps to fit solar plus EV charging. In Fairfield, Connecticut, older colonials occasionally hide knob-and-tube residues or small grounding that the electrical expert needs to correct to pass inspection. Budget plan a small backup and ask your installer how they manage adjustment orders when area conditions differ.

Roofs, accessories, and weather condition: obtaining the physical build right

Panels do not trigger leakages when installers use the ideal accessories and blinking. The troubles start when staffs rate rafters or avoid sealer in favor of rate. On composition tile roofs, search for a blinked standoff with butyl or EPDM gaskets and stainless lag screws seated right into the rafter, not simply the sheathing. Floor tile roofings require floor tile replacement installs or hooks with flashing frying pans, and the crew ought to present extra tiles due to the fact that some break. Steel standing joint roofs accept clamp-on attachments that avoid infiltrations altogether, which is suitable in snow nation like components of Connecticut.

Orientation and tilt shape your manufacturing contour and connect with utility prices. In The golden state under NEM 3.0, a west tilt can align generation with late mid-day loads but usually still exports at lower credit rating worths. A battery smooths that inequality by moving midday power into the evening. In Connecticut, where export payment does not adhere to the exact same dynamic per hour profile, south-facing arrays are straightforward champions for total yearly kWh. Good solar panel installers will design a couple of positionings and show you the contour, not simply the yearly sum.

Snow matters. In Fairfield Area winters, snow will sometimes cover varieties for days. Panels clear faster than roofing systems since they warm up in sunlight, yet expect winter season result to dip. If you rely upon a battery for backup, maintain a generator or a prepare for multi-day tornados. In Solano Region, heat wave warmth trims panel performance a bit in the mid-days. Microinverters or optimizers aid shade and inequality, but no electronic can totally reverse warm physics. Aerated racking with a little bit of standoff aids airflow and decreases warmth soak.

Batteries, EVs, and rate plans: straightening hardware with your utility

A battery is greater than a box on the wall surface. It communicates with your inverter, your main panel, and your energy meter. In The golden state, batteries beam under NEM 3.0 by decreasing exports at low-value times and by powering night lots. SGIP rebates help balance out prices, with raised incentives for some clients. If you have time-of-use rates that increase in late afternoon and very early evening, establishing your battery to discharge throughout those windows can lift cost savings without any heroics. In Connecticut, the business economics hinge on the chosen RRES tariff and your objectives for resilience. If back-up is a priority as a result of regular blackouts, dimension the battery to at the very least cover your furnace blower, refrigerator, communications, and some lights. Expect to include a critical loads subpanel or a whole-home back-up entrance, both of which influence price and labor hours.

EV charging complicates and enhances the image. Chargers usually include 2,000 to 3,000 kWh each year per auto depending on mileage. In California, that night demand pushes you toward either a larger battery or mindful billing schedules that begin in lunchtime. In Connecticut, if you select the Netting toll, adding solar capacity to cover EV consumption can pencil out, however verify the sustainable credit score payments and netting periods your installer made use of in the design. Solar firms Fairfield that recognize your rate strategy will certainly suggest either a wise battery charger, a load monitoring relay, or inverter-integrated control that lines up with the best savings.

Local permitting and assessments: what good installers manage without drama

City structure divisions are not obstacles, they are guardrails. In Fairfield, The golden state, the city and region comply with California Electric and Building Codes, and a lot of inspectors try to find correct labeling, proper conductor sizing, rapid shutdown conformity, and roof covering accessory flashing. In Fairfield County, Connecticut territories follow the state building code with NEC recommendations that recognize to skilled electricians. Good installers pre-label tools, have a cool channel strategy, and bring the spec sheets and permit set to the assessment so inquiries can be resolved on site.

If you stay in an HOA, expect a building testimonial. The golden state's Solar Civil liberty Act limits HOA restrictions, concentrating them on sensible visual adjustments that do not materially elevate expense or decrease efficiency. Connecticut has its very own property owner securities for solar, though the procedure may still require an easy application. Top solar providers will provide a cool, scaled plan and finish photos from comparable projects to relieve approval.

Financing without fog: money, loans, and leases

Cash stays the most basic method to get. You pay, you assert the tax obligation credit scores if eligible, and you have the equipment. Finances divide right into secured home equity lines and unsafe solar finances. Safe financings typically carry reduced interest yet call for collateral and closing processes. Unsecured fundings relocate faster yet can carry dealer costs that pump up the project cost. Read the money line carefully: if the system rate looks high, a dealership charge may be rolled in. Leases and power purchase contracts shift ownership, which suggests you do not take the tax credit history, but you stay clear of in advance cost. In some cases, particularly for clients without tax obligation appetite or that intend to move in a short perspective, a lease can be functional. If you choose that course, understand escalators, buyout terms, and transfer regulations for a home sale.

When comparing solar companies near me that provide various financing, stabilize to a simple metric: your levelized expense of energy over 25 years compared to your utility price trajectory. An installer that reveals you both, alongside, is doing it right.

Module service warranties usually mention 10 to 25 years for item, and 25 years for efficiency, which assures a declining output contour finishing around 84 to 92 percent at year 25 depending upon the brand. Inverter warranties range from 10 to 25 years. Handiwork guarantees from leading solar installation companies near me usually run ten years and cover roofing system infiltrations. The phrase you intend to see is transferable, so a home sale does not reset the clock. Also try to find labor insurance coverage on guarantee substitutes, not simply components. A 300 buck component swap can turn into a 1,000 buck day if a boom lift is needed. Some suppliers currently pack labor repayments, which is a plus.

Ask simply who you call first if something falls short. The best solar business maintain you as their client for service, even if a producer ultimately pays for a replacement. That solitary point of accountability deserves more than an advertising and marketing badge.

Red flags I have actually learned to respect

Aggressive sizing that exceeds your use by a vast margin without any on-site shading assessment typically implies the quote is built to look low-cost per watt, not to supply cost savings per expense. A press to authorize the same day to secure a special rebate, without a license embeded in progress or a trustworthy factor, signals a sales culture that will not serve you months later on. Vague answers regarding roofing system attachments or a promise that the team will certainly figure it out on mount day is another caution. If a company can not show you a current task in your area or a permit drew under their name, pause.

What a clever solar plan looks like in each Fairfield

A California property owner with a 9,000 kWh annual load, a west-southwest roof covering, and a new EV can love a 7 to 8 kW selection matched to a 10 kWh battery, set to bill midday and discharge after 5 p.m. The installer needs to place the inverter in color or inside, utilize blinked standoffs at each penetration, and course channel neatly along eaves to minimize roof runs. They must model NEM 3.0 exports explicitly and show how the battery shifts power. SGIP qualification, if any type of, ought to show up on the quote with a practical booking timeline.

A Connecticut home owner with 7,500 kWh annual usage on a south-facing roof covering may pick a 6 to 7 kW array without storage space, combined to the RRES Netting toll. If interruptions are an issue, they could include a 7 kWh battery and a vital lots panel to back up the fridge, sump pump, gas heater blower, lights, and web. The proposition ought to consist of the anticipated REC settlements and netting details, and the installer should show how wintertime manufacturing and occasional snow cover affect regular monthly output.

In both situations, a well-run photovoltaic panel setup fairfield job align the equipment with the toll and your day-to-day live. That positioning is the distinction between a system you forget about and one you need to babysit.

After the install: procedures, surveillance, and maintenance

Once your system obtains Authorization to Operate, the work does not finish. You must have monitoring gain access to on your phone or computer system, with module-level or array-level information relying on the inverter. Inspect weekly for the very first month, then regular monthly thereafter. Production will certainly differ seasonally, so make use of a 12-month perspective when judging results. If you notice an unexpected drop or a dead string, call your installer, not the supplier, unless they routed you otherwise.

Maintenance is light. Rains in California typically maintain panels clear, though a spring rinse can lift outcome decently if pollen constructs. In Connecticut, particles from trees may need a mild rinse a few times a year. Never ever stroll on wet panels or lean ladders on frames. Keep bushes from shielding reduced rows as it grows. If you have a battery, upgrade firmware through your installer or app when triggered, because energies periodically update interconnection requirements.
